Introduction

Thank you for purchasing the GEM pRP8, the new portable Digital Piano
belonging to the prestigious Real Piano Series by Generalmusic.
The new portable pRP8 Digital Piano features an 88 note, weighted
Hammer Action keyboard, 32 note polyphony and 64 Presets including
10 exclusive Piano sounds.
Also featured is an internal Sound Library consisting of 444 GM/GMX
compatible sounds, addressable via MIDI from any external MIDI
controlling device.
The 22 Reverb and 22 Delay/Modulation effects contained in the on-
board Digital Signal Processor add realism to the Preset sounds.
With its 8,000 event sequencer, (allowing you to record and play back
your own performances), and a Song Library of 96 songs, (featuring
famous classical pieces written for the piano), pRP8 is the perfect
partner for practising.
The overall picture is completed by the built-in 6W + 6W stereo
amplification system faithfully reproduces the complex sound diffusion
of an acoustic piano.
